Para tocar What Sarah Said en el ukelele, rasguea el balada de compás completo: d – – –. Avanza a un ritmo relajado de unos 76 bpm. En esta página la canción está en A menor. Los acordes se quedan en el nivel principiante, sin nada raro. Hold each chord and let it ring as the song builds.
7 acordes de ukelele en "What Sarah Said" de Death Cab for Cutie: A, Am, C, Dm, Em, F y G
